public interface Entity extends BaseItem
| Modifier and Type | Method and Description |
|---|---|
BaseItem |
getChild(java.lang.String label,
boolean recursiv) |
java.lang.String |
getKeyByIndex(int pos) |
java.lang.String |
getString(java.lang.String key) |
java.lang.Object |
getValue(java.lang.Object key) |
boolean |
has(java.lang.String key) |
java.lang.Object |
put(java.lang.String key,
java.lang.Object value)
Add Key-Value item to Entity
|
void |
setAllowEmptyValue(boolean allow)
Activate Allow Empty Value
|
BaseItem |
setType(java.lang.String type) |
boolean |
setValueItem(java.lang.Object value) |
int |
size() |
java.lang.String |
toString(int indentFactor)
Make a prettyprinted Text of this Entity.
|
Entity |
without(java.lang.String key) |
BaseItem |
withValue(Buffer values) |
getNewList, toString, toString, withjava.lang.String getString(java.lang.String key)
java.lang.Object getValue(java.lang.Object key)
java.lang.String getKeyByIndex(int pos)
Entity without(java.lang.String key)
boolean has(java.lang.String key)
key - The Key for searchjava.lang.Object put(java.lang.String key,
java.lang.Object value)
key - The keyvalue - The new Valuejava.lang.String toString(int indentFactor)
Warning: This method assumes that the data structure is acyclical.
indentFactor - The number of spaces to add to each level of indentation.{ (left
brace) and ending with } (right
brace).void setAllowEmptyValue(boolean allow)
allow - is Empty Value (NULL) Allowboolean setValueItem(java.lang.Object value)
BaseItem getChild(java.lang.String label, boolean recursiv)
int size()
BaseItem setType(java.lang.String type)